Output 40e3fdba30917f366a609cca193b02e75d6a80eead7dd26839974cdd7819797f:1

value
17540620
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bc4a4d5db9df56d38ba06b0063d1b0c628f6d560 OP_EQUALVERIFY OP_CHECKSIG
address
1JAb3fzXb9QV1PrbVd8o3nvnVFXq62auHJ
transaction
40e3fdba30917f366a609cca193b02e75d6a80eead7dd26839974cdd7819797f
confirmations
473164
spent
true